Code Ann. § 16-17-102","heading":"Judges - Appointment and election","body":"The judge of the city court shall be appointed on the nomination of the mayor and concurred in by the city council or other legislative body, but the appointed judge shall serve only until the next general election, at which time a judge or judges will be elected.","path":["TN Code","Title 16","Chapter 17"],"source_url":"https://oss-data-us.vaquill.ai/v2026.08/us_tn_statutes.parquet","current_through":"2026-08-14","vintage":"open-us-law v2026.08, retrieved 2026-09-14","retrieved_at":"2026-09-14T18:32:26Z","sha256":"fb40b02db66cffed8349b86d87fcc04e0e796d0d226f8db1cbfe285daeb1fe6a","source_id":"us-tn","stale":false,"prev":"us-tn/tenn.-code-ann.-16-17-101","next":"us-tn/tenn.-code-ann.-16-17-104"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
